5 Awesome uses of yoga blocks in contortion training

Contortion training is all about pushing the limits of your body's flexibility. It requires dedication, discipline, and a lot of patience. One of the best tools you can use to achieve your contortion goals is yoga blocks. Yoga blocks are versatile props that can be used in various ways to enhance your contortion practice. In this blog post, we will discuss 5 awesome uses of yoga blocks in contortion training.

1. Enhance Your Stretching Routine

Yoga blocks can help you achieve deeper stretches by providing support and stability to your body. You can use them to elevate your hips, support your spine, or stretch your legs. For example, if you want to stretch your hamstrings, you can place a block under your hips while lying down and extend your legs towards the ceiling. This will give you a deeper stretch and help you improve your flexibility over time.

2. Improve Your Balance

Contortionists need to have excellent balance to perform complex moves. Yoga blocks can help you improve your balance by providing a stable foundation for your body. You can use them to support your hands or feet while performing one-legged poses or standing balances. For example, if you want to improve your tree pose, you can place a block under your foot to help you balance and maintain your alignment.

3. Increase Your Strength

Contortion training requires a lot of strength, especially in your core and upper body. Yoga blocks can help you increase your strength by providing resistance during your practice. You can use them to perform various exercises such as planks, push-ups, and side planks. For example, if you want to work on your core strength, you can place your hands on two blocks and perform a plank. This will challenge your core muscles and help you build strength over time.

4. Release Tension in Your Body

Contortion training can be intense and put a lot of strain on your muscles. Yoga blocks can help you release tension in your body by providing support and allowing you to relax into certain poses. You can use them to support your back, neck, or hips while performing gentle stretches or restorative poses. For example, if you want to release tension in your lower back, you can place a block under your sacrum and let your legs relax.

5. Modify Difficult Poses

Some contortion poses can be very challenging, especially for beginners. Yoga blocks can help you modify difficult poses and make them more accessible to your body. You can use them to decrease the distance between your body and the ground or provide support to your limbs. For example, if you want to practice the splits, you can place a block under your front leg to decrease the distance between your hips and the ground. This will make the pose more accessible and allow you to work on your flexibility gradually.

In conclusion, yoga blocks are a fantastic tool for contortionists of all levels. They can help you enhance your stretching routine, improve your balance, increase your strength, release tension in your body, and modify difficult poses. Incorporating yoga blocks into your contortion practice can help you achieve your goals faster and with less risk of injury.
